Produktbeschreibung
Barack Obama and his campaign for the presidency inspired millions of people around the world. Whether in soaring speeches, off-the-cuff interviews, or in his bestselling books, he articulated the promise and strength of America; where our country had gone off course and how we could unite to meet our greatest challenges.
This concise book of quotations contains the essence of his political views and values. Readers can learn quickly where the president stands on an alphabetical range of issues - from abortion, Afghanistan, immigration, and nuclear weapons to religion and the "war on terror." Here, too, are glimpses of the personal qualities that helped Barack Obama win the confidence of American voters: intelligence, eloquence, optimism, common sense, humility, and humor.
Autorenporträt
Lisa Rogak is the author of more than forty books and hundreds of newspaper and magazine articles. She has written biographies of Dr. Robert Atkins, Dan Brown, Shel Silverstein, and Stephen King. She lives in Charleston, South Carolina.
